Q: How do I regain access to the Tollgrove tax-rate lookup cache admin view after a lockout? A: Lockouts expire after review, but cache invalidation rights must be restored manually via the recovery flow. The flow validates reviewers against the standing recovery passphrase, which is recorded on the line below.

unlock words, bawef-kahap: sorax-sorir-quenys-aldok

Handover Note — Possible Acquisition of Drellick Instruments

From: Director Vane
To: Director Olbersen

Diligence is 70% done. Valuation range holds; their Kelmswick plant is the main asset. Outstanding items: pension liability review and IP audit. Heads of department should prepare integration sketches but make no external contact. The confidential planning note follows below.

management briefing: The finance team signed off on a budget of $279.9 million for Project Oliiel.

## Authentication

Vramscope (our GPU memory profiling tool) talks to the Ledgerline metrics service for trace upload and flamegraph rendering. All endpoints require a service key passed in the X-Vramscope-Key header. Contractors get a scoped key: upload and read only, no delete. Do not commit it; load it from your local env file. Rotation is monthly and automatic — if uploads start failing, pull the latest from the secrets share. Current contractor key is below.

gateway credential: qvz23-XSZTNBjrucz4Q49XMT1TuVw

# Log sampling for the Wrennet notification service
# This service emits roughly 40k log lines per minute at peak, so we
# sample INFO at 5% and keep WARN/ERROR at 100%. If support needs full
# traces for an incident, flip sample_rate to 1.0 for no more than one
# hour — the sink fills quickly. Sampled logs are written to the store below.

replica DSN, yadup-hahig: mongodb://gilys_svc:Mx@db-5f8f.norvasoft.internal:5432/eliion